We offer a free version of the school management software to our clients so you can use the basic features of the software.
Whenever you decide to fully adopt all other features Demiks Admin has to offer, go to the subscription page on the menu and set up your account.
Before setting up your subscription, we recommend double checking your school’s Name and email address on the settings page so you get the right invoice for your payments.
Now it’s time to go ahead and configure the subscription.
On the subscription page, you can see the current status of your subscription. Another panel on the right side of your screen gives you the option to configure your subscription.
By clicking on the configure button, a window pops up where you can choose your subscription plan.
You have the option for “Basic Features” which is the free version of the school management software with limited functionalities but the “Standard” plan gives you the possibility to take advantage of all perks our school administration software has to offer.
The second section is for the monthly payments. Punch in your credit card information and click on the Save button.
Now, as you can see, your subscription plan has changed to the paid plan and the monthly fee is displayed too.
Your credit card is charged for using the software for one month and the same charge appears on your credit card on the same day of every month going forward.
